Dobostorta (“DOE-BOSHE-TORE-TU”) was invented in the late 1800s by József Dobos, one of Hungary’s most famous pastry chefs. It is five layers of vanilla sponge cake, each smothered with chocolate butter-cream icing, and topped with thin wedges of caramel-glazed sponge cake.
